The Maxima Racing USA AFR-5007-01 Air Filter features a bonded dual-stage open cell foam matrix. The outer foam layer is 6 millimeters thick, and the inner foam layer is 10 millimeters thick, providing excellent filtration capabilities. The filter is pre-oiled with Maxima FFT filter oil, making it ready for immediate installation. Its high-strength glued seams ensure durability and longevity. Each package includes disposable gloves for convenient handling.

Regular maintenance of your air filter is essential for engine health and performance. The Maxima AFR-5007-01 is designed to be washable and reusable.
Modh glanaidh:
- Thoir air falbh an criathar: Follow the "Setup and Installation" steps in reverse to remove the air filter from your motorcycle.
- Ro-ghlan: Gently tap the filter to remove loose dirt and debris.
- Nigh: Use a dedicated foam air filter cleaner (e.g., Maxima Air Filter Cleaner) to thoroughly clean the filter. Follow the cleaner's instructions for best results. Ensure all dirt and old oil are removed.
- Rinse: Rinse the filter with clean water until the water runs clear.
- tioram: Allow the filter to air dry completely. Do not use compressed air or heat, as this can damage the foam.
- Ath-ola: Once completely dry, re-oil the filter with a high-quality foam air filter oil (e.g., Maxima FFT Filter Oil). Apply the oil evenly to all surfaces of the foam, ensuring complete saturation. Gently squeeze out any excess oil.
- Ath-stàlaich: Reinstall the freshly cleaned and oiled filter following the "Setup and Installation" steps.
Tricead: The frequency of cleaning depends on riding conditions. In dusty or off-road environments, more frequent cleaning will be necessary. Inspect your filter regularly and clean it when it appears visibly dirty or clogged.
